Cam’ron, Jadakiss, Young M.A., Eric André Record New NYC Subway Announcements

Music

Last month, social media personality and “unofficial talent scout of New York City” Nicolas Heller (better known as New York Nico) announced that he had partnered with New York City’s Metropolitan Transit Authority to curate new subway announcements about COVID-19, recorded by various famous New Yorkers. The announcements include reminders to wear masks and practice social distancing, as the New York Times reports.

Today, the full slate of figures involved with the project has been revealed, with several notable artists among them. Cam’ron, Jadakiss, Fivio Foreign, Maliibu Miitch, Young M.A, and Dave East have all recorded announcements for the project, as have comedians like Eric Andre and Jerry Seinfeld. Elsewhere on the list are the Bodega Boys (Desus Nice and THE KID MERO), Broad City creators Abbi Jacobson and Illana Glazer, Fran Lebowitz, and NYC radio personalities Peter Rosenberg and Angela Yee, among others.
